Orientin

Orientin, also known as lutexin, is an 8-C-glycosilated derivative of the flavonoid luteolin, substituted by beta-D-glucopyranosyl. Flavonoids are phenyl substituted chromones (benzopyran derivatives) consisting of a 15-carbon basic skeleton (C6-C3-C6), composed of a chroman (C6-C3) nucleus (the benzo ring A and the heterocyclic ring C; also shared by the tocopherols), with a phenyl (the aromatic ring B) substitution usually at the 2-position. Different substitutions can typically occur in the rings, A and B. 8-C-glycosilated flavonoids are compounds containing a carbohydrate moiety which is C-glycosidically linked to position 8 of a 2-phenylchromen-4-one flavonoid backbone. Orientin is a neutral compound. Orientin is a water-soluble flavonoid C-glycoside found in calcium tree, black bamboo, spelts, triticales, red rices, hard wheats, flaxseeds, wild apricot and cucumber; in barley, flax and tamarind leaves; in basil, blueberry, oregano plants; passion flower, the Açaí palm, buckwheat sprouts, and in millets. It is one of several dozen flavonoid glycosides that have been identified in low-THC Cannabis cultivars (PMID: 6991645). Flavonoids are polyphenolic compounds that are universally present as constituents of flowering plants, particularly of food plants. Several plants and spices containing flavonoid derivatives have found application as disease preventive and therapeutic agents in traditional medicine in Asia for thousands of years. The selection of a food plant, plant tissue or herb for its potential health benefits appears to mirror its flavonoid composition. The much lower risk of colon, prostate and breast cancers in Asians, who consume more vegetables, fruits and tea than populations in the Western hemisphere do, raises the question of whether flavonoid components mediate the protective effects of diets rich in these foodstuffs by acting as natural chemopreventive and anticancer agents. Orientin, extracted from different medicinal plants, exhibits antioxidant, anti-aging, anti-viral, anti-bacterial, anti-inflammation, vasodilatation and cardioprotective, radiation protective, neuroprotective, antidepressant-like, anti-adipogenesis, and anti-nociceptive effects that have been reviewed (PMID: 27298620).
